How can anyone be against this?
People (school admins) will be against this due to money. They like being able to schedule 4 cupcakes and only needing to win 2 conference games to get a bowl bid. With it being a bowl revenue sharing league, I doubt the ADs/Presidents would like the idea of the potential for less money in their pockets come bowl season. 10 conference games would make it much more unlikely those bottom tier teams get to bowl eligibility, which trickles down to everyone else.
From a fan perspective, a 10 game SEC schedule would be awesome. Would get to play every team in the conference every 2-3 years instead of every 6 years for the rotating cross-division teams right now.
